Microsoft Secure Score - Simply Explained
Welcome to another episode of Knowledge Nuggets with Mirko Peters. In this episode, we're exploring Microsoft Secure Score—one of the simplest yet most misunderstood security features in Microsoft 365. Many administrators log into the Microsoft Defender portal, see a percentage like 35% or 50%, and immediately wonder whether their organization is at risk. Others spend months trying to reach a perfect score of 100%, believing that's the ultimate goal. The reality is very different. Secure Score isn't a cybersecurity grade or a guarantee against attacks. Instead, it's a practical roadmap that helps organizations understand how many of Microsoft's recommended security controls have been implemented and where improvements can have the biggest impact.
WHAT IS MICROSOFT SECURE SCORE?
Microsoft Secure Score measures how many recommended security controls are enabled within your Microsoft 365 tenant. It evaluates configuration rather than real-world security effectiveness. Think of it as a checklist rather than a vulnerability scanner. The score answers questions such as:
- Is Multi-Factor Authentication enabled?
- Are security policies configured?
- Are recommended protections implemented?
- Have important security settings been activated?

WHAT IS A GOOD SECURE SCORE?
One of the biggest misconceptions is that every organization should achieve 100%. In reality, Microsoft itself recognizes that this isn't always practical. Reasons include:
- Different licensing levels
- Features not relevant to every organization
- Business requirements
- Legacy systems
- Accepted business risks

COMMON MISCONCEPTIONS
Secure Score is frequently misunderstood. A high score does not mean an organization cannot be compromised. It simply indicates that recommended security configurations have been implemented. Likewise, a lower score doesn't necessarily indicate an insecure organization. Another misconception is believing every recommendation should always be implemented. Some recommendations may:
- Conflict with business requirements
- Require licenses that aren't available
- Break legacy applications
- Introduce unnecessary operational complexity
